What are the advantages of using an oval bearing punch?
An oval bearing punch is designed to provide a more secure contact area against the edge of a bearing race than a conventional round punch. The shaped tip helps distribute force more effectively and can reduce the risk of the punch slipping off the race during removal or installation. This makes the Genius Tools oval bearing punches particularly useful when servicing wheel bearings, hubs, machinery and other bearing assemblies.
What sizes are included in the Genius Tools bearing punch set?
The Genius Tools 4 Piece Oval Bearing Punch Set includes four different punch sizes and lengths for working on a range of bearing applications:
11 × 6mm – 150mm long
13 × 7mm – 250mm long
15 × 8mm – 350mm long
17 × 8mm – 500mm long
The different lengths provide useful options when working with bearings positioned at varying depths or where additional reach is required.

How do you remove a bearing race with an oval bearing punch?
An oval bearing punch can be positioned against the accessible edge of the bearing race and used to apply controlled force to help drive the race from its housing. The oval profile helps maintain contact with the race while reducing the likelihood of the punch slipping. The appropriate punch size and length should be selected for the particular bearing and access available, and suitable eye and hand protection should always be used when striking tools.
